What the result is useful for
Angular size lets you compare two sign concepts consistently when the physical scale and viewing distance change.
How the calculation works
Viewing angle = 2 × atan((letter height / 2) ÷ viewing distance), after converting both measurements to the same unit.
What this calculator cannot know
Readability also depends on typeface, stroke width, case, contrast, illumination, motion, eyesight and any applicable sign/wayfinding regulation.
